Output 82e3935047760223f31e5f1b2a8e37611081a36e9d732cee09d72ac40a3bfe1d:0

value
64452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b61020ca0d0cb38579eb74055d0c6730eda842 OP_EQUAL
address
383cejpXp3c6M21rE1fuHJQw4fxtmrWQRw
transaction
82e3935047760223f31e5f1b2a8e37611081a36e9d732cee09d72ac40a3bfe1d
spent
true